Enhance Curb Appeal
- Landscaping: Trimmed bushes, fresh mulch, and vibrant seasonal plants help frame your home attractively. Consider tidying up garden beds, removing weeds, and adding new potted flowers near the entry to give your home fresh character. Repainting the shutters or updating the house numbers can have a surprisingly big impact with minimal cost. These simple landscaping upgrades can make your home look inviting and show buyers you’ve put care into maintaining the property.
- Front Door Upgrade: A freshly painted or new door refines your home’s entrance, making it pop while giving buyers a sense of how the rest of the property is maintained. This change is more than just cosmetic—a high-quality front door replacement can recoup nearly all of its upfront cost at resale. Adding a modern door handle or installing a smart lock can also boost security and perceived value.

Modernize the Kitchen and Bathrooms
- Kitchen: To immediately modernize the space, swap out old, tired appliances for sleek, energy-efficient models. If budget is a concern, consider refacing cabinets or installing new hardware for an instant refresh. Stone or solid-surface countertops and an updated backsplash can make your kitchen look brand new. Minor kitchen upgrades like these typically recoup about 81% of their cost at resale. Buyers are drawn to open, bright kitchens with on-trend but neutral finishes.
- Bathrooms: Simple changes like upgrading vanities, refreshing faucets, and adding modern light fixtures go a long way. Brighter paint colors, new mirrors, and updated hardware make older bathrooms feel clean and welcoming. Even swapping out worn caulk and old shower curtains for new finishes or glass shower doors can greatly enhance appeal. Small investments in bathrooms can yield substantial emotional impact and further boost your return.
Implement Energy-Efficient Upgrades
- Windows: Replacing dated windows with energy-efficient models helps insulate the home and can result in lower heating and cooling costs. New windows also provide sound dampening and improve overall comfort, which is a strong selling point. Highlighting insulated or double-paned windows can help buyers see long-term value and reduced utility costs.
- Smart Thermostats: Installing a smart thermostat is a relatively inexpensive upgrade that allows homeowners or future buyers to control their home’s climate with precision. These devices often “learn” user patterns to save energy automatically. Buyers appreciate that smart thermostats manage comfort and convenience while lowering energy bills, adding an extra layer of appeal..

Declutter and Stage Your Home
- Decluttering: Remove extra furniture, personal photos, stacks of paper, and excess knick-knacks. Pay special attention to closets, countertops, and other surfaces, keeping them as clear as possible. A tidy and depersonalized home feels spacious and move-in ready, inviting buyers to imagine how they’d use each space.
- Staging: Whether you hire a professional stager or rearrange items yourself, the idea is to highlight your home’s strengths—like natural light, open spaces, or architectural features—while presenting a warm, welcoming environment. Consider fresh linens, neutral accents, and light scents to create a serene atmosphere. Research shows that staged homes often sell faster and for more money than their unstaged counterparts.
Incorporate Smart Home Features
- Smart Security Systems: Upgrading to a modern security system with wireless cameras, smart locks, and motion sensors adds peace of mind and can increase the perceived value of your home. Systems enabling remote smartphone monitoring are particularly appealing and tend to stand out in online listings.
- Smart Lighting: Automated lighting that can be controlled by phone or voice, changes color and brightness, and boosts your home’s ambiance and energy efficiency. These features demonstrate modern living and offer practical day-to-day benefits, making your listing more memorable.
